Recap: PSAL Jim McKay Memorial

The December 6th and 7th Jim McKay Invitational was an indicator of good things to come for the ensuing 2014-15 indoor track and field season. Gairy Springer of Thomas Jefferson HS excited the crowd while narrowly outkicking Tomas Reimer, the reigning PSAL NYC Cross Country champion, to win the boys 1,000m in 2:38.32. Reimer would finish in 2:39.15.

Paul Robeson HS took the top three spots in the boys 600m with Mergaran Poleon finishing first (1:23.38), Kiambu Gall second (1:23.51) and Jasheen Holloway third (1:23.93).

Richard Rose of Boys and Girls HS (above) was the star of the boys sprints, running 34.97 to win the 300m. “Running at The Armory has always been a great experience,” said Rose after the race. “This year is my last year, so It would be amazing to get under 45 seconds at my hometown track.”

The talented Clara Barton HS would claim a definitive win in the boys 4x800m in 8:26.03 with athletes Mawali Brown, Josue Caidor, Kemarni Mighty and Kareem Joseph. Joseph also won the boys 1600m in 4:37.21.

Kalif Green of Boys and Girls HS won the boys long with a leap of 16-01.25 and Traivon Gilchrist of Thomas Jefferson HS took the boys triple jump with 45-2.00.

For the boys teams, Thomas Jefferson HS would score the most of the day with 67 point. Susan Wagner HS took seconds with 45.5 points and Paul Robeson HS scored third with 32 points.

The ladies of Cardozo HS made a statement in the girls 4x400m, running 3:56.22. “We all had a great day in our individual events and can’t wait for a successful season,” said Nia Lundy with her teammates Paris Peoples, Shaniqua Kirkpatrick and Djai Baker. Lundy also won the 600m in 1:37.99.

Aaliya Wajid of Dewitt Clinton HS took the girls 1500m in 4:55.35 over Lili Tobias, who ran 5:01.50.

Shayla Broughton of Medgar Evers HS cleared 5-6.00 to win the girls high jump and Simone Hendricks of Christopher HS won the girls long jump with 16-4.50.

For the girls teams, Cardozo HS lead the day in scoring 60 points, while Townsend Harris HS scored 38 and Dewitt Clinton scored 37.
